Southeast Queens, Jamaica, NY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Southeast Queens?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
Southeast Queens Studio Apartments | $2,189 | $1,400 | $3,250 |
| Southeast Queens 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,597 | $1,100 | $3,625 |
| Southeast Queens 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,134 | $1,000 | $4,500 |
| Southeast Queens 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,402 | $2,200 | $4,590 |
| Southeast Queens 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,882 | $3,200 | $5,300 |
| Southeast Queens 5 Bedroom Apartments | $4,725 | $3,950 | $5,500 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Studio Southeast Queens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Southeast Queens with Studio?
Currently the most affordable Studio in Southeast Queens is at 91-35 195th Street listed at $1,400.
How much is the average rent for a Studio Southeast Queens Apartment?
The average rent for a Studio Apartment in Southeast Queens is $2,189.
What is the largest available Studio Southeast Queens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Southeast Queens is a 999 square feet unit starting from $1,970 at Fairfield Tudor At Hewlett.
What is the average size for Southeast Queens Studio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Studio rental in Southeast Queens is currently 450 sq ft.
